Drawn

Hvidt & Mølgaard , 1956-2020

By the time Hvidt and Mølgaard crafted Drawn in 1956, the duo had enjoyed fifteen years of furniture-making experience to draw from, so it's no wonder they produced a chair that stands out as a definitive piece of Danish design. Relying upon the traditional craftsmanship techniques that Hvidt and Mølgaard learned at the School of Arts and Crafts in Copenhagen, Drawn brings a sense of wholesome honesty to any space. As its name suggests, the chair was sketched out by the duo in a precomputer era. Such a hand-drawn approach is reflected in the clean simplicity of this charmingly unpretentious piece. Despite its classical origins, Drawn is a piece that is intended to be useful, melding the beauty of historic Danish furniture-making with a decidedly modern sensibility. While its lightweight frame might suggest otherwise, Drawn is a strong and stable construction that is underscored by a deep understanding of comfort.

  • Dining chair
  • Available with or without armrests
  • Solid wood frame available in white oiled oak or oiled walnut
  • Seat in paper cord
  • Optional seat cushion available upholstered in fabric or leather
  • HM3 (without armrests): 19.3"w 18.1"d 30.7"h 18.1"sh
  • HM4 (with armrests): 23.2"w 21.3"d 30.7"h 18.1"sh
  • STOCK OVERSEAS
  • Made in Denmark by &Tradition
